The PL / P programming language ( an acronym of Programming Language for Prime ( computers )) is a mid-level programming language developed by Prime Computer to serve as their second primary system programming language after Fortran IV.
PL / P was a subset of PL / I.
Additions to the PRIMOS operating system for Prime 50 Series computers were written mostly in PL / P in later years.
Certain PRIMOS modules written in Fortran IV during PRIMOS's early years were rewritten in PL / P.
PL / P was the most widespread compiled programming language used for commercial PRIMOS applications, outpacing the use of the Prime C compiler, the CPL ( PRIMOS ) scripting language, and the Fortran IV compiler in commercial applications.

Passed in 1953, Public Law 280 ( PL 280 ) gave jurisdiction over criminal offenses involving Indians in Indian Country to certain States and allowed other States to assume jurisdiction.
Some PL 280 reservations have experienced jurisdictional confusion, tribal discontent, and litigation, compounded by the lack of data on crime rates and law enforcement response.
